NEW TECHNOLOGIES FOR PROSTATE CANCER

Stereotactic radiation therapy. The use of this therapy enables small doses of radiation to be delivered, specifically focused and directly on the tumor. It can be applied anywhere on the body; except in the brain.

Conformal radiation. It is a 3-D CT scan, with which medical personnel can focus their attention directly on the tumor while reducing damage to all healthy tissues.

Intensity modulated radiation therapy. These computerized x-rays allow an exact precision for the destruction of the tumor, attacking it from all its sides.

Proton therapy. Making use of protons uses a beam of higher proton radiation, which more accurately goes directly to the tumor, which reduces damage in other areas.

Rectal separator. To avoid rectal irritation as a result of proton therapy, a liquid is used that is inserted with a syringe between the prostate and the rectum; which moves the rectum far away from the prostate so that it does not receive radiation doses during treatment.

Hydrotherapy. Science is supported by this physiotherapeutic treatment, which helps the patient to improve their defenses; in order to strengthen the immune system that tends to weaken during chemo and radiotherapies.

Cryotherapy. Using very cold temperatures to freezing point: this technique manages to eliminate the prostate gland; as well as the tissue that is cancerous around it.
